🚀 What is New? (The Cool Features You Will Love)

So, why should you grab this update? Here is the breakdown of the shiny new tools waiting for you:

1. Automatic Render Engine Detection 🧠
Stop messing around with material settings! The script now automatically recognizes whether you are using V-Ray or Corona. It just knows. This means your book materials will work perfectly without you having to manually convert anything. Smart, right?

2. Fast and Convenient Size Correction 📏
Do you have a specific gap on a shelf that needs filling? No problem. You can now quickly tweak the dimensions of your generated books on the fly. No more scaling issues or weird, stretched textures. It fits like a glove.

3. Load and Align Textures Without a Material Unit 🎨
This is a game changer. You can now load custom book cover textures and perfectly align them without needing a standard material setup. It streamlines the process so you can get the exact look you want instantly.

4. Group All Books with One Button 🗂️
Chaos, be gone! After generating a massive pile of books, they can get messy. Just hit this button, and all your books instantly become one neat group. Moving, rotating, and managing your library has never been easier.

5. Generate a Book on a Selected Object 🎯
Need a book lying flat on a table, or leaning against a specific spot? Just select an object (or even a face), and the script will place a book right there. Precision placement without the headache.

6. Align Two Books With Each Other 📚
Want to stack books perfectly or lean them against each other in a natural way? This feature automatically aligns two books together, making it look like they have been sitting on that shelf for years.

7. Graphical Button for the Interface 🖱️
You can now embed a nice visual button into your 3ds Max interface (like the “Mah” custom toolbars). This means no more digging through scripts to run it. One click, and you are in book heaven.

📚 How to Use Book Generator v0.2 (Step-by-Step)

Let us get our hands dirty. If you are new to this script, follow these friendly steps to build your first library:

Step 1: Prepare Your Shelf (or Space) 🛋️
Open your scene in 3ds Max. Have a basic bookshelf or a flat surface ready. The script needs a place to put the books, obviously!

Step 2: Run the Script ⚡
Go to Scripting > Run Script, find the Book Generator v0.2 file, and load it up. If you have embedded the graphical button, just click that beautiful icon.

Step 3: Choose Your Render Engine 🎨
Remember the automatic detection I mentioned? It will likely already be set. Just glance at the settings to make sure it says V-Ray or Corona according to your setup.

Step 4: Generate Your Books 🌪️
Hit the main “Generate” button. Boom! A random set of books will appear in your viewport. They will have different heights, widths, and random textures. If you want more control, you can define the number of books before hitting generate.

Step 5: Editing and Tweaking ✨
Use the Size Correction slider to adjust the bulk of the books to perfectly fill your shelf. If you want a specific book on top of another, use the Align Two Books tool. Just select the first book, then the second, and watch them snap together naturally.

Step 6: Custom Covers 🖼️
Do you want a specific book, like an atlas or a specific novel, to stand out? Use the Load and Align Textures feature to slap a custom JPEG cover onto any generated book. It will map perfectly without breaking a sweat.

Step 7: Organize Your Scene 📦
Finally, select all your new books and click Group All Books. Now the whole library is a single, tidy object that you can move anywhere. Done! You are a library-building master.


💡 Pro Tips for a Realistic Library

Just dumping randomized books can look artificial. To make your renders truly pop, keep these friendly tips in mind:

  • Vary the Sizes: Real books are never perfectly uniform. Use the size correction gently to break up the monotony.

  • Lean Them: Don’t just let them stand straight like soldiers. Use the align tool to lean a few books at an angle against a straight row. Imperfection looks organic.

  • Mix Old and New: If you are using custom covers, mix high-res modern textures with some slightly worn-looking ones. Contrast tells a story.

  • Leave Gaps: A full shelf looks artificial. Leave a small gap here or there, as if someone just grabbed a book to read.
